dc.description.abstractIn this project the aim was to design a 3-Story residential building while maintaining the bases of a sound engineering design leading to a feasible, economical and most importantly safe building. The project started with AutoCAD architectural drawings provided by the architect, these drawings were revised and slightly altered to produce a more practical framing plan keeping in mind what the architect intended. The framing plan was then used as a background in Autodesk Robot to create a model where the internal forces came to be determined, which were, in turn, used as inputs in excel sheets to calculate the required reinforcement. The design was based on the ACI 318-11m code and this report will contain the output for the design of the columns, slabs, footings and beams of the structure.en_US
